I have a search done on splunk and I need to take the output I receive and multiply it by 2. 

 

My search query is: 

index=app1 AND service=app AND logLevel=INFO AND environment=staging "message.eventAction"=COMPLETE_CREATE | stats dc(message.userId)

Upon using this search, I receive a distinct count of 8, but I want that number to multiply by 2. I cannot seem to figure out how to do this after reading other similar searches. I hope someone can help, it seems like it should not be this difficult for a simple multiplication.

| eval twice='dc(message.userId)' * 2
